Innofactor’s personnel negotiations concluded


Innofactor Plc Stock Exchange Release September 17, 2014, at 08:30 am Finnish
time 

Innofactor announced on September 2, 2014, that it will start personnel
negotiations in Finland regarding the reduction of less than ten positions and
temporary layoffs based on financial and productional grounds. The negotiations
affected the administrative functions and those business areas where customer
purchasing behavior has changed. The number of employees to be temporarily laid
off was estimated at the most approximately thirty. 

The negotiations have been concluded. Innofactor's order book developed
favorably during the negotiations and, thus, the cost saving actions could be
limited to a smaller number of positions than earlier announced. Innofactor
will cut three positions and temporarily lay off eleven persons full-time and
five persons part-time, both for ninety days. These actions will bring cost
savings of approximately EUR 0.3 million in 2014. 

In addition, other personnel arrangements that have been agreed on in
Innofactor will generate cost savings of approximately EUR 0.1 million. 

The above mentioned arrangements are not estimated to have a negative impact on
net sales. 

The Finland-based Group Executive Board members have each agreed on voluntarily
relinquishing the worth of one month's salary. This action will generate cost
savings of approximately EUR 0.1 million in 2014. 

The above mentioned actions - together with the other improvement measures
announced in conjunction with the Interim Report in July - aim at securing the
company's 2014 financial targets. 

”With the implemented actions we have adjusted our cost level with the current
business situation and improved our operations”, states Innofactor's CEO Sami
Ensio. “Our target, in line with our strategy, is still to expand our
operations in the Nordic countries. This can happen both through organic growth
and via mergers or acquisitions.”

Innofactor is one of the leading Nordic IT solution providers focused on
Microsoft platforms. Innofactor delivers business critical solutions and
maintenance services as a system integrator and develops its own software
products and services. Innofactor's own product development is focused on
Microsoft's Windows Azure based cloud solutions. Innofactor's customers include
over 1,000 private and public sector organizations in Finland, Denmark, Sweden
and elsewhere in Europe. The company has over 400 motivated and skilled
employees in a number of locations in Finland, Denmark, and Sweden. From 2009
to 2013, Innofactor's annual net sales growth has been 43 percent on average.
Leading Finnish business publication Kauppalehti selected Innofactor as the
most successful company on the Finnish stock exchange in 2013. The Innofactor
